"Just a few suggestions"Reviewed by a Hotels.com guest on Feb 23, 2013
We have stayed here before during the Miami Boat Show. It is the best place for the price. Our room this time was much bigger than last year (we were in the parking lot vs. the courtyard). The only 2 suggestions we have is that the air conditioning units are CRAZY loud... they sound like an aircraft taking off & landing when the go on & off... maybe they need service? Also, since bagels are offered during the free breakfast, the hotel should invest in a 4 slice toaster as there is always a line of people waiting to use the 2 slice. Other than that we are happy w/Motel Bianco!

"Affordable surprise"Reviewed by a Hotels.com guest on Feb 10, 2013
I had seen this hotel on the tv show "Hotel Impossible" and booked out of curiosity. The room was very clean with a very comfortable bed and even a refrigerator! I loved the pool area and the courtyard was a very nice place to relax and hang out. The front desk lady was very polite and helpful. My only complaint is that it was not as close to shopping and restaurants as implied on the website. We had a rental car, so that was not a big deal and spent our free time in South Beach just a few minutes drive away. I would recommend asking for a room on the pool side as the front rooms are on a busy street with traffic noise if that is an issue for light sleepers. Perfect for our one night stay coming back from our cruise!
